Transaction 7585926d63902e37e5b54e86ce4a45f7fd04ac74b894e1109f2419aabfa5cbca
1 Input
1 Output
-
7585926d63902e37e5b54e86ce4a45f7fd04ac74b894e1109f2419aabfa5cbca:0
- value
- 170817223
- script pubkey
- OP_0 OP_PUSHBYTES_20 d78d8b61c6616d165bf58539aaeae43fd6fcd8b4
- address
- bc1q67xckcwxv9k3vkl4s5u646hy8lt0ek95r6vagt